Original Description
Hugh Bolton Jones' Fishing On The Charles River, Maryland is a serene yet vibrant depiction of rural American life in the late 19th century. The painting captures a tranquil riverside scene, where fishermen cast their lines amid lush greenery and dappled sunlight playing on the water. Jones, a prominent figure in American tonalist and landscape painting, expertly balances naturalistic detail with a subdued, atmospheric quality, evoking a sense of nostalgia for simpler times. Created during the post-Civil War era, the work reflects the growing appreciation for regional scenery and quiet introspection in American art. Its meticulous composition and soft, harmonious palette align with the Hudson River School's influence, though Jones' focus on intimate, everyday moments sets him apart. Today, it stands as a fine example of Gilded Age landscape painting, bridging realism and idealism with understated elegance.
